Clay Block Partition Wall. Here, the partition wall blocks are manufactured from clay or terracotta and the blocks may be hollow or solid. The hollow clay blocks are commonly employed for light partition wall. The thickness of the clay block partition wall varies between 6 cm to 15 cm.
